The video explores the interplay between natural talent and training in achieving excellence in sports, music, and gaming. It highlights scientific studies showing that genetics significantly influence athletic improvement, with some individuals being high responders to training due to their genetic makeup. The video also discusses how different genes affect baseline endurance levels, suggesting that both high baseline fitness and trainability contribute to athletic success. Ultimately, it encourages viewers to explore their potential, emphasizing that talent can be developed under the right circumstances.
